Question Buying Disneyland Hong King Tickets

I am off to Disneyland Hong Kong in May, and was wondering the best way to buy tickets?

I have looked on their website, and I'm probably being really simple, but there's something about 2 day tickets, and Merchandise Vouchers.

If I purchase those tickets, will they be sent to the UK, or are the E-Tickets that get transferred on the gate?

We ordered tickets on the official website and got sent e tickets. We just had to use the print out for entry and as a voucher. They scanned the QR code so you could use it on your phone.
